Gameplay Breakdown


Let's get into the mechanics. A gaming TV isn't just a bigger monitor; it's a different beast. The core specs that matter are input lag, refresh rate, and response time. Input lag is the delay between pressing a button and seeing the action on screen. For competitive shooters like Apex Legends or Valorant, you want under 10ms. Most modern gaming TVs from LG, Sony, and Samsung hit that with Game Mode enabled. Refresh rate is where the real magic happens—120Hz panels allow for 120fps gameplay, which is now supported by many titles. The benefit? Smoother motion, faster target acquisition, and less motion blur. Response time, especially on OLEDs, is near-instantaneous (0.1ms), eliminating ghosting entirely.


But it's not just about raw numbers. HDMI 2.1 is the secret sauce. It enables 4K at 120Hz with HDR, plus Variable Refresh Rate (VRR) and Auto Low Latency Mode (ALLM). VRR syncs the TV's refresh rate to the console's frame output, eliminating screen tearing without adding lag. ALLM automatically switches to Game Mode when you launch a game. These features are game-changers for competitive play. The community has been debating whether OLED's perfect blacks are worth the burn-in risk. My take? For gaming, OLED is king—the contrast improves visibility in dark areas, giving you a tactical advantage in games like Rainbow Six Siege. Just avoid static HUDs for 10 hours straight.

The Meta Analysis


From a competitive standpoint, the gaming TV meta is shifting. OLEDs are the top tier, but they're expensive. QLEDs offer great brightness and color volume at lower prices, making them the "budget king" for many. The longevity question: will this trend last? Absolutely. As more games support 120Hz and VRR becomes standard, the need for a capable display will only grow. However, there's a catch: not all TVs labeled "gaming" are equal. Some cheap sets claim 120Hz but use frame interpolation (fake refresh), which adds input lag. The community has been warning about this—always check independent reviews for real input lag numbers.


For esports, the move to larger screens is interesting. Traditionally, pros use 24-inch monitors for fast-paced games. But with TVs hitting 48-inch OLEDs that have sub-10ms lag, some are switching. The advantage? More screen real estate for peripheral vision. The downside? Eye strain and slower target acquisition on larger screens. My prediction: we'll see a split—competitive FPS players stick with monitors, while fighting game and RPG players embrace TVs. The meta is about optimization, not just size.


Pro Tips & Strategies


Here are advanced techniques to squeeze every bit of performance from your gaming TV:


- **Calibrate for HDR**: Don't use default HDR settings. In your console's HDR calibration tool, set the black level so that the logo is barely visible. This ensures deep blacks without crushing shadow detail. For PC, use Windows HDR Calibration app.

- **Enable ALLM and VRR**: Make sure your console is set to let the TV handle these. On PS5, go to Settings > Screen and Video > VRR and set to Automatic. On Xbox, enable Variable Refresh Rate in display settings.

- **Reduce Motion Blur**: Some TVs have motion interpolation (Soap Opera Effect). Turn it OFF for gaming—it adds lag. Instead, use the TV's "Clear Motion" or "Black Frame Insertion" if available, which reduces persistence blur without lag.

- **Use Game Mode Always**: Even for single-player games, Game Mode reduces input lag. The color accuracy is fine; the trade-off is worth it for responsiveness.

- **Optimize for Your Genre**: For fighting games, prioritize response time (OLED). For racing, prioritize refresh rate (120Hz). For RPGs, prioritize HDR and color volume. Adjust your TV's picture mode accordingly.

- **Cable Management**: Use high-speed HDMI 2.1 cables (certified). Cheap cables can cause signal dropouts at 4K 120Hz. Run cables through walls or use a cable raceway for a clean look.

- **Burn-in Prevention**: If you have OLED, avoid static elements for long periods. Use screen savers, hide taskbars, and vary content. Modern OLEDs have pixel shifting and logo luminance adjustment to mitigate risk.


These strategies aren't just for show—they directly impact your gameplay. A properly calibrated TV can mean the difference between spotting an enemy first or getting caught off guard.
